dc.description.abstractThe dehydration of calcium oxalate trihydrate was studied by using DSC method. The dehydration proceeds in two steps where the first two molecules of water dehydrate around 100 °C and consequently the last molecule of water dehydrates at a temperature around 200 °C. The kinetic analysis was done and the apparent activation energy, pre-exponential factor and kinetic exponents of autocatalytical model were evaluated for both effects.en
